Best chicken-fried steak in Corpus Christi

Nolan Culp Jr. proudly shows off Nolan's Restaurant's award-winning chicken-fried steak. Staff photo

If you're looking for one of the best chicken-fried steaks in the state of Texas, check out Nolan's Restaurant in Corpus Christi, which has been feeding hungry hordes for over 50 years and is locally owned by the Culp family.

"We bread it per order," said co-owner Nolan Culp Jr., when asked what sets his CFS apart from the rest. "Most restaurants pre-bread."

The breading and gravy are made from scratch. The tenderized steak is first dipped into seasoned flour and then into milk before it hits the fryer. The result is a crispy brown, tender steak topped with gravy and served with homemade mashed potatoes and green beens simmered in onion and bacon. Warm, homemade bread topped with sesame seeds rounds out the home-cooked goodness.

Nolan's also serves steaks, seafood, po'boy sandwiches. The popular fried shrimp often sells out, and the Philly cheese steak is another favorite. But the chicken-fried steak has hit the big time, with its picture appearing in best-of lists across the state.

"In other parts of the country, you have fried chicken," Culp said. "In Texas, we have chicken-fried steak. It's a wholesome food, tenderized and breaded. It's good."
